QWhat are the licensing requirements for private security companies operating in Ordway, Colorado?
In Ordway, Colorado, private security companies and their personnel must be licensed by the Colorado Department of Regulatory Agencies (DORA), Division of Professions and Occupations, specifically under the Private Security Section. Security guards must complete 16 hours of training (8 hours pre-assignment and 8 hours on-the-job), pass a background check, and be at least 18 years old. Companies themselves need a Private Security Business License. It's important to verify that any security provider you hire in Ordway holds these current Colorado state licenses, as local municipal requirements in Crowley County are generally superseded by these state regulations.
QWhat types of private security services are most commonly needed for properties in and around Ordway?
Given Ordway's rural character and the prevalence of agricultural, industrial, and large residential properties, the most common private security services include: 1) Mobile patrols for farms, ranches, and remote storage facilities to deter trespassing and theft of equipment or livestock. 2) Static security for local businesses, grain elevators, and manufacturing sites during off-hours. 3) Event security for community gatherings like the Crowley County Fair. 4) Vacant property checks for seasonal residents or landowners. Services are often tailored to address concerns specific to a rural area, such as perimeter monitoring of large tracts of land.
QHow does the response time for a private security patrol in Ordway compare to local law enforcement?
In a rural area like Ordway, where the Crowley County Sheriff's Office may be responsible for a vast geographic area, private security can often provide a faster initial response to a non-emergency situation on your private property. While you should always call 911 for emergencies, a private security patrol dedicated to your farm, business, or neighborhood can typically arrive on-site within minutes for issues like a triggered alarm, an open gate, or a trespasser. This offers a layer of immediate deterrence and documentation while you wait for law enforcement, which might be responding from a greater distance or be occupied with other calls.
QWhat should I look for when hiring a private security company to protect my farm or ranch in the Ordway area?
When hiring security for a farm or ranch near Ordway, look for a company with specific experience in rural and agricultural properties. Key factors include: 1) Proven familiarity with securing large perimeters, outbuildings, and livestock. 2) Use of technology suited for rural areas, such as long-range wireless cameras or drone surveillance. 3) 24/7 monitoring capabilities from a local or regional operations center. 4) Clear protocols for coordinating with the Crowley County Sheriff's Office. 5) Insured and bonded, with all guards holding valid Colorado licenses. Ask for references from other local landowners to gauge their reliability and effectiveness in this specific environment.
QAre there any local ordinances in Ordway or Crowley County that affect how private security guards can operate on my property?
While private security in Colorado is primarily regulated at the state level, there are local considerations in Ordway and Crowley County. Security guards have the same rights as a private citizen and cannot enforce laws or make arrests; they can only detain someone for law enforcement. It's crucial that their actions, such as operating vehicles on public roads or conducting patrols, comply with all state and local traffic laws. Furthermore, if your security plan involves installing signage, lighting, or physical barriers, you should check with the Crowley County Planning and Zoning department to ensure compliance with any local land use regulations. A reputable security company will be well-versed in these jurisdictional boundaries.
